Berry Hill Hunting Club Dam
Key Takeaway
Berry Hill Hunting Club Dam is classified as low hazard in New York. It was completed in 1974 and is 52 years old. Its primary use is recreation.
Physical Details
| Dam Height | 11 ft (taller than 19.5% in NY) |
| Dam Length | 435 ft |
| Dam Type | Earth |
| Max Storage | 54 acre-ft |
| Normal Storage | 31 acre-ft |
| Surface Area | 7 acres |
| Drainage Area | 0 sq mi |
| Max Discharge | 50 cfs |
| Year Completed | 1974 (52 years old) |
| NID ID | NY01009 |
Safety Information
No probable loss of human life and low economic/environmental losses expected.
Hazard potential describes downstream consequences of failure, not the dam's current condition. What does this mean?
